It was Miranda Priestly who once famously quipped: “Florals? For spring? Groundbreaking,” in The Devil Wears Prada. Despite her acute cynicism, she had a point. Every year, like clockwork, the budding pattern resurfaces everywhere, from runways to duvets and even rosé bottles. But there’s a reason blossoms are so refreshing: They signal a rebirth—something we could all use after a dreadfully long winter.

They also look damn good on walls. For a while, floral wallpaper had a bad rap. Visions of rooms plastered in dainty Laura Ashley prints, which incidentally also covered the curtains and bedspreads, still haunt our childhood memories. But modern iterations are anything but dated. In fact, if you dive deeper, you’ll find there’s a floral wallpaper for just about everyone’s taste.
